But adventure isn’t about size, it’s about attitude. Below are a few ideas for resolutions to change your life or the way you look at your life for the better.
1) Take a photo everyday. Al Humphreys did it in 2009. The photo’s don’t need to be high quality it’s just about seeking out your life and documenting it. Amazing things happen everyday and we miss them wrapped up in our ipod cocoon.
2) Train to do 100 press ups. This is a completely nominal number and a completely random excercise and yet there is some draw to the centurion of push ups!
3) You have plenty of time to sleep when you’re dead. Wake up 10minutes earlier than usual and go to bed ten minutes later-this will give you five days extra each year. You can use this time to stretch, contemplate, prepare, reconnect…
4) Do something nice for someone else every day …and if anyone finds out it doesn’t count.
5) Read a new book every week, read each chapter in a different place (on the bus, in the park, in bed etc)
6) Each month try and spend some time at the seaside and in the mountains.
7) Do something that you hate each week until you like it. It doesn’t matter if it’s listening to different kinds of music, running, cycling, swimming, studying, dancing, walking, eating healthily-find some way to learn to love it.
